<p>You&#8217;ll notice small dots inside the image.  They are called <a href="http://thinglink.com">ThingLinks</a>: in-image links from inside this photo to any  place I choose. The tags act like channels to information I want to  share. The tags are easy to set up with a description (250 characters)  and URL. In this case, I set up ThingLinks to my blog, my latest press release, my Twitter and Facebook pages, to my photographer&#8217;s website,  and there&#8217;s a surprise.</p>
<p>There is a Sound Player embedded in this image. Click on the play button and my song, <span style="font-style: italic;">Edge of Eternal,</span> plays.</p>
<p>That is cool!</p>
<p>So for musicians like me, that photo &#8211; which I was only able to observe before &#8211;  has become something more than a beautiful composite by photographer <a href="http://mariocovic.com">Mario Covic</a>. It&#8217;s now an information wallet I can share throughout my social network.</p>
<p>Here are some things I can do with Thinglinked images that help me socialize me images:</p>
<ul>
<li>Announce my ThingLinked photo to friends and fans on Facebook and Twitter, and email a link. Fans can do the same. If &#8216;m lucky, I made a new fan. Thanks to this ThingLinked photo.</li>
<li>Embed a photo with ThingLinks&#8230; in my other blogs and websites. The links stay in the image. And fans can share it, too.</li>
<li>Allow readers to add their OWN ThingLinks to the image. I wonder where fans would place links.</li>
<li>Receive stats from ThingLink (as part of a free account) on how many people are interacting with my images with views, hovers and clicks.</li>
</ul>
<p>Try hovering your mouse over the image and I put links into &#8211; and see what comes up.</p>
<p>After you sign up at ThingLink.com, you add three lines of code to your blog or website page. ThingLink works on websites and blogging platforms. If you&#8217;re  hosting a WordPress site, there is a beta ThingLink plug-in that you can download via WordPress.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ong><img class="alignright size-full wp-image-1026" title="NARLOGO" src="http://www.shambhumusic.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/12/NARLOGO.jpg" alt="NARLOGO" width="266" height="99" /></strong>Acoustic guitarist Shambhu’s debut, Sacred Love, clearly reveals him to be an artist to keep your eyes, and ears, on.</p>
<p>Produced by Will Ackerman and engineered by Corin Nelsen (do these two ever sleep?), Sacred Love bubbles over with influences ranging from world beat to jazz to New Age to traditional Indian, all flowing into a musical melting pot, a sumptuously delicious smorgasbord of melody and rhythm (the tracks range from jaunty and joyful to subdued and meditative).</p>
<p>Featuring one of the longest lists of accompanists to grace an Ackerman-produced album, everyone involved contributes, and the sheer virtuosity is mind-boggling. Strongly recommend this album to your fans of the gone-but-not-forgotten band Shadowfax.</p>
<p>~ Bill Binkelman</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Sacred Love</strong><br />
Shambhu<br />
2010 / Shambhu Ltd.<br />
57.5 minutes</p>
<p><strong><a title="Sacred Love Shambhu MainlyPiano.com" href="http://www.mainlypiano.com/Reviews_10/Shambhu-Sacred_Love.html" target="_blank">Posted at <em>MainlyPiano.com</em></a></strong></p>
<p>Sacred Love is a fascinating and inspiring collection of twelve pieces composed and performed by guitar virtuoso Shambhu and co-produced by Grammy Award-winning Windham Hill-founder Will Ackerman. Styles range from quiet meditations to Indian-jazz fusion, and some very impressive musicians join Shambhu on a wide variety of instruments. To quote Shambhu: “my work has one goal: to convey a celestial abode in music and superb musicianship that invite listeners to explore, enjoy and reflect within&#8230;. Sacred Love invites full-on, soulful listening.” While it’s true that this music won’t stay in the background, it can provide a colorful backdrop for other activities. The blending of Eastern and Western musical traditions gives Shambhu’s music a very distinctive sound, and the incredible team of Ackerman and engineer Corin Nelsen makes the quality of that sound as close to perfection as it can get.</p>
<p>Sacred Love opens with “Together,” a joyful and optimistic piece that features Charlie Bisharat on violin, Premik Russell Tubbs on wind synth, and Tony Levin on bass &#8211; a great beginning! “Edge of Eternal” is quieter and more subdued, and features Imaginary Road regulars Jill Haley on English horn, Eugene Friesen on cello, and Noah Wilding on wordless vocals &#8211; lovely! “Eyes of a Child” is a gorgeous guitar solo that “expresses the illumination of a child who still marvels at the beauty of simplicity and the simplicity of beauty.” My favorite track is “Natural Moment,” a lively and upbeat celebration of oneness and cultural diversity. Shambhu performs on guitars, sitar, synth pads, and kalimba backed by Tony Levin, Charlie Bisharat, Jeff Haynes (percussion), and Rocky Fretz (piano). If you can keep your body still while listening to this one, you really need to loosen up a bit! “Revelation” is another favorite. It begins as a graceful duet for guitar and cello, later adding English horn, bass, and light percussion. A slow, tranquil flow creates a musical daydream. “Maui Breeze” is as light and refreshing as its title. Claytoven Richardson (vocals) and Jeff Oster (flugelhorn) also appear on this track. “Shiva Grove” is an east/west jazz fusion with sax (George Brooks) and flute (Ravichandra Kulur) soaring over the chordal guitar foundation. “Humility” is the concluding bonus track, and is a duet for guitar and flute (Kulur). Also an east/west fusion, it conveys gratitude and humility before “the Source of Creation” and brings this exciting album to a close.</p>
<p>There is a 25-webisode series on the making of Sacred Love on YouTube (http://www.youtube.com/shambhumusic) that is well worth checking out. The album is available from ShambhuMusic.com, Amazon, iTunes, and CD Baby. Recommended!</p>
<p>Kathy Parsons<br />
MainlyPiano.com</p>
